South Africa - Export of Fixed Wing Aircraft of An Unladen Weight 2,000-15,000 kg
Since 2014, South Africa Export of Fixed Wing Aircraft of An Unladen Weight 2,000-15,000 kg fell by 14.6%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 13 among other countries in Export of Fixed Wing Aircraft of An Unladen Weight 2,000-15,000 kg at $65,678,490.86. South Africa is overtaken by Czech Republic, which was number 12 at $70,671,344 and is followed by Poland at $52,734,328. France lead the ranking with $2,306,686,593.98 in 2019, that is an increase of 0% compared to 2018. Canada, Switzerland and United Kingdom resp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Ethiopia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+234.6% per year, while Ukraine was the worst growing country at -69.3% per year.
